如何释放磁盘空间:MySQL drop 数据库操作
整体流程
首先,让我们来看一下整个操作的流程:
步骤 | 操作 |
---|---|
1 | 登录 MySQL 数据库 |
2 | 删除要释放空间的数据库 |
3 | 清理磁盘空间 |
操作细节
接下来,我们来详细说明每一步需要做什么,以及需要使用的代码:
步骤1:登录 MySQL 数据库
首先,使用以下命令登录到 MySQL 数据库:
mysql -u username -p
在这里,-u
参数用于指定用户名,-p
参数表示需要输入密码。
步骤2:删除要释放空间的数据库
接下来,我们需要删除要释放空间的数据库。假设我们要删除的数据库名为example_db
,那么我们可以使用以下命令来删除数据库:
DROP DATABASE example_db;
执行以上命令后,该数据库将被删除,释放磁盘空间。
步骤3:清理磁盘空间
最后,我们可以执行以下命令来清理磁盘空间,以便立即释放空间:
FLUSH TABLES;
这个命令将释放数据库缓存,并且在硬盘上释放空间。
类图
下面是一个展示数据库操作相关类的类图:
classDiagram
class MySQL {
+ login()
+ dropDatabase()
+ flushTables()
}
饼状图
最后,我们来看一下释放磁盘空间的操作占整个流程的比例:
pie
title 操作比例
登录 MySQL 数据库 : 20%
删除数据库 : 40%
清理磁盘空间 : 40%
通过以上步骤,你可以成功释放 MySQL 数据库占用的磁盘空间。希望这篇文章对你有帮助!祝您学习愉快!